Protesters were seen vandalizing businesses and breaking windows in downtown Washington as President-elect Trump’s inauguration ceremonies took place.
The D.C. police department said in a statement: “At approximately 10:30 a.m., an organized group was observed marching south in Northwest Washington. On their way, members of the group acting in a concerted effort engaged in acts of vandalism and several instances of destruction of property. More specifically, the group damaged vehicles, destroyed the property of multiple businesses and ignited smaller isolated fires while armed with crowbars, hammers, and asps.”
The police department said “numerous arrests have been made and those individuals have been charged with rioting.”
“Pepper spray and other control devices were used to control the criminal actors and protect persons and property,” the statement said. “During the incident, police vehicles were damaged and two uniformed officers sustained minor injuries from coordinated attacks by members of the group that were attempting to avoid arrest.”
